Field-Based Engineer IT/Telecoms/Communications
Salary: Negotiable
On-call allowance: £5200
Full electric company car
25 holidays + 11 stats
1 day off a month for personal development
You will need to be in the South London (Southampton, Welling, Croydon etc) area as you will be on various client sites.
Client: You will be working with a business that is critical to the UK blue light services.
